[Bug 205059] [NEW] macbook 3.1: Internal speakers don't silence when headphone socket is used
Public bug reported:
I have a MacBook 3,1 and when I connect headphones or speakers to the
headphones socket, audio comes out of the headphones and the MacBook's
internal speakers.
I suppose this means that the function of switching from speakers to
headphones is software or firmware controlled.
